WebThe blue badge criteria includes non-visible (Hidden) disabilities which allows for people who: experience very considerable difficulty whilst walking, which may include very considerable psychological distress. or who are at risk of serious harm, when walking, or pose, when walking, a risk of serious harm to any other person.

WebIntroduction. The Blue Badge scheme allows drivers or passengers with severe mobility problems to park close to where they need to go. The Department for Transport (DfT) is responsible for the legislation that sets out the framework for the Blue Badge scheme. The DfT issues non-statutory guidance in order to share good practice. WebThe Department for Transport (DfT) updated the Blue Badge scheme criteria on 30 August 2024 so that some people with non-visible (hidden) disabilities, including autism, dementia and mental health conditions, will be eligible for a Blue Badge. The new criteria are in addition to the previous criteria. If you already met (and will continue to ...
